linux系统中命令配置网络配置

不及物动词 其他 17

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    Linux系统中命令配置网络配置主要有两部分:一是配置IP地址和网关,二是配置DNS服务器。

    1. 配置IP地址和网关:
    – ifconfig命令:用于查看和配置网络接口的IP地址、网关、子网掩码等信息。
    – 查看网络接口信息:ifconfig
    – 配置网络接口IP地址:sudo ifconfig 网络接口名 IP地址
    – 配置默认网关:sudo route add default gw 默认网关IP地址

    – ip命令:是ifconfig命令的替代品,在新的Linux发行版中更常用。
    – 查看网络接口信息:ip addr show
    – 配置网络接口IP地址:sudo ip addr add IP地址/子网掩码 dev 网络接口名
    – 配置默认网关:sudo ip route add default via 默认网关IP地址

    2. 配置DNS服务器:
    – /etc/resolv.conf文件:Linux系统中存储DNS服务器信息的配置文件。可以手动编辑该文件来配置DNS服务器。
    – 打开文件:sudo vi /etc/resolv.conf
    – 在文件中添加DNS服务器信息:nameserver DNS服务器IP地址

    除了上述命令之外,还可以使用网络管理工具,如NetworkManager或systemctl命令(适用于使用systemd进行网络管理的发行版),来配置网络。

    值得注意的是,以上的配置只在当前会话中生效,重启系统后会失效。如果想要永久生效,可以修改相关的配置文件,如/etc/network/interfaces文件或/etc/sysconfig/network-scripts/ifcfg-网络接口名文件(具体文件路径可能因发行版而异)。

    总结:Linux系统中可以使用ifconfig命令或ip命令来配置IP地址和网关,使用/etc/resolv.conf文件来配置DNS服务器。为了让配置永久生效,可以修改相应的配置文件。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在Linux系统中,可以使用一些命令来进行网络配置。以下是几个常用的命令:

    1. ifconfig:用于配置和显示网络接口的信息。可以使用ifconfig命令来查看当前系统的网络接口的状态,包括IP地址、子网掩码、网关等信息。例如,使用命令ifconfig eth0可以查看以太网接口eth0的配置信息。

    2. ip:是一个更强大的工具,用来查看和配置网络接口。ip命令可以用来设置IP地址、子网掩码、网关以及其他网络参数,也可以用来查看路由表等网络信息。例如,使用命令ip addr show可以查看当前系统的网络接口及其配置信息。

    3. route:用于配置和显示网络路由表。可以使用route命令来添加或删除路由规则,设置默认网关等。例如,使用命令route add default gw 192.168.1.1可以添加一个默认网关为192.168.1.1的路由规则。

    4. hostname:用于配置主机名。可以使用hostname命令来查看或设置系统的主机名。例如,使用命令hostname可以查看当前系统的主机名,使用命令hostname newhostname可以将主机名修改为newhostname。

    5. resolv.conf:用于配置DNS解析器。可以编辑/resolv.conf文件来设置系统的DNS服务器地址。例如,可以使用命令sudo nano /etc/resolv.conf来编辑resolv.conf文件,然后在文件中添加nameserver xxx.xxx.xxx.xxx来设置DNS服务器的IP地址。

    这些命令只是Linux系统中进行网络配置的一部分工具,还有其他命令和配置文件可以用来进行更高级的网络设置。对于大规模网络环境的配置和管理,可能需要借助其他工具和配置文件来实现。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在Linux系统中,可以使用多种命令来配置网络设置。下面将介绍一些常用的命令和操作流程。

    1. ifconfig命令
    ifconfig命令用于配置和显示计算机的网络接口信息。通过这个命令可以查看已经配置好的网络接口信息,也可以使用该命令来配置新的网络接口。

    2. 配置IP地址
    要配置IP地址,可以使用ifconfig命令。例如,要将eth0接口的IP地址设置为192.168.1.100,输入以下命令:
    “`
    ifconfig eth0 192.168.1.100 netmask 255.255.255.0 up
    “`
    这个命令将配置eth0接口的IP地址为192.168.1.100,子网掩码为255.255.255.0。

    3. 配置网关
    要配置网关,可以使用route命令。例如,要将默认网关设置为192.168.1.1,输入以下命令:
    “`
    route add default gw 192.168.1.1
    “`
    这个命令将添加一个默认网关,指向IP地址为192.168.1.1的路由器。

    4. 配置DNS服务器
    要配置DNS服务器,可以编辑/etc/resolv.conf文件。例如,要将DNS服务器设置为8.8.8.8和8.8.4.4,可以输入以下命令:
    “`
    echo “nameserver 8.8.8.8” >> /etc/resolv.conf
    echo “nameserver 8.8.4.4” >> /etc/resolv.conf
    “`
    这个命令将在/etc/resolv.conf文件的末尾添加两行,指定了两个DNS服务器的IP地址。

    5. 配置主机名
    要配置主机名,可以编辑/etc/hostname文件。例如,要将主机名设置为myhost,可以输入以下命令:
    “`
    echo “myhost” > /etc/hostname
    “`
    这个命令将把myhost写入/etc/hostname文件中。

    6. 重启网络服务
    设置完网络配置后,需要重启网络服务使其生效。可以使用systemctl命令来重启网络服务。例如,要重启网络服务,可以输入以下命令:
    “`
    systemctl restart networking
    “`
    这个命令将重启网络服务。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部